How much do remote cloud engineer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 26,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ote cloud engineer in Kansas is $56.08,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$47.79 and $63.89 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does a Remote Cloud Engineer Do?

As a remote cloud engineer, you work from home to design and develop software that runs in the cloud and maintain cloud systems and hardware. If you specialize in software development, then you typically write and test software. If your focus is on infrastructure, then your duties revolve around designing and deploying hardware and storage systems, implementing backup procedures, and ensuring the security of computer resources. In an information management role, your responsibilities include managing high-volume data migrations or supporting clients by architecting solutions for complex business needs.

What is a Remote Cloud Engineer?

A Remote Cloud Engineer is an IT professional who designs, implements, and manages cloud-based infrastructure and services for organizations, all while working remotely. Their responsibilities often include configuring cloud environments, ensuring security and compliance, automating deployments, and troubleshooting technical issues. Remote Cloud Engineers work with platforms like A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ud, and collaborate with teams using virtual communication tools. This role allows professionals to contribute to cloud projects without needing to be physically present at the company's office, making it ideal for those seeking flexible work arrangements.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Cloud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Cloud Engineer, you need a strong background in computer science, cloud architecture, and experience with platforms like A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ud, often supported by relevant degrees or certifications. Familiarity with Infrastructure as Code (IaC) tools such as Terraform, CI/CD pipelines, and cloud security best practices is typically required.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for remote collaboration and troubleshooting. These skills ensure secure, scalable cloud solutions and seamless teamwork, even when working remotely.

What is the difference between Remote Cloud Engineer vs Cloud Developer?

AspectRemote Cloud EngineerCloud Developer
Required CredentialsCloud certifications (AWS, Azure, GCP), Linux, networkingProgramming skills, cloud platform knowledge, certifications optional
Work EnvironmentCloud infrastructure, deployment, troubleshootingApplication development, coding, software design
Employer & Industry UsageIT companies, cloud service providers, tech firmsSoftware companies, startups, SaaS providers
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ding roles, skills, job requirementsDevelopment focus, coding responsibilities

Remote Cloud Engineers focus on managing and maintaining cloud infrastructure, while Cloud Developers primarily develop applications on cloud platforms. Both roles often require cloud certifications and work in tech-driven environments, but their core responsibilities differ—one handles infrastructure, the other software development.

How do Remote Cloud Engineers typically collaborate with team members across different time zones?

Remote Cloud Engineers often work with globally distributed teams, which means effective communication and coordination are essential. Collaboration is usually managed through tools like Slack, Microsoft Teams, or Jira, while regular video meetings help keep everyone aligned. Engineers need to be proactive in documenting their work and updates to ensure transparency and continuity, especially when team members may not be online simultaneously. Flexibility with schedules and strong written communication skills are key to overcoming time zone challenges and maintaining team productivity.

About The Job You're Considering

Capgemini CIS is seeking a highly motivated Microsoft 365 Operations Engineer with deep experience in and administration of Microsoft Intune, Azure Virtual Desktop (AVD), and other M365 workloads within regulated and high-security environments.

Your Role

General Responsibilities :

  • Provide strategic input to identity and security architecture in Microsoft 365, Azure AD, and related services
  • Collaborate with security, operations, and compliance teams to implement secure-by-design configurations
  • Develop technical documentation, runbooks, and executive-level reporting for compliance audits and operational transparency
  • Troubleshoot Tier 3 issues related Intune policy conflicts, AVD connectivity, and security misconfigurations
  • Serve as the SME for endpoint security, AVD and Zero Trust implementations within Microsoft ecosystems

Key Responsibilities :

1.Azure Virtual Desktop (AVD)

  • Plan, deploy, and manage scalable AVD environments in Azure Government Cloud, ensuring optimal user experience and policy enforcement
  • Implement FSLogix profile management, MSIX app attach, and integration with Defender and Sentinel
  • Monitor AVD performance and usage analytics for capacity planning and optimization

2.GCC High & Compliance-Focused Workloads

  • Work within Microsoft 365 GCC High environments, ensuring full compliance with DoD, FedRAMP High, and NIST 800-53 frameworks
  • Secure M365 workloads with a strong focus on tenant hardening, conditional access, DLP, and insider risk policies
Your Skills And Experience

Required Qualifications :

  • US Citizenship or Green Card Holder
  • BS/BA degree and 8 years of IT experience, or 10 years total without a degree
  • Demonstrated experience in M365 GCC High, Azure Government Cloud, and DoD-compliant environments
  • Experience in hybrid cloud/on prem environments
  • Experience managing MS, Unix, Linux environments
  • Expert knowledge Intune, and Azure AD Conditional Access
  • Working knowledge of AVD architecture, deployment, and management in regulated environments
  • Proficiency in PowerShell scripting for automation, policy enforcement, and monitoring
  • Experience designing solutions aligned with Zero Trust Architecture, NIST, and FedRAMP High standards
  • Strong communication skills for technical and executive-level briefings and documentation

Preferred Qualifications :

  • Microsoft certifications such as SC-200, MS-500, AZ-104, MD-102, or AZ-140
  • Experience integrating third-party SIEM, EDR, or MDM platforms with Microsoft solutions
  • Hands-on experience with Log Analytics, KQL, Playbook automation (Logic Apps), and Graph API
  • Familiarity with Microsoft Purview, DLP, and Insider Risk Management
  • One or more of the following DoD 8570 Level II Certifications: Security+ CE, GSEC, SSCP, CCNA Security, or equivalent
